azure sql比较分析AWS MySQL 与 Azure SQL的区别(aws mysql 还是)
Azure SQL比较分析:AWS MySQL与Azure SQL的区别
随着云计算越来越火爆,云数据库也成为了云计算中不可或缺的重要组成部分。在云计算的行业中,AWS和Azure都是大家熟知的品牌,而MySQL和Azure SQL都是它们的核心数据库服务之一。在这篇文章中,我们将对这两个云数据库进行比较分析,以此帮助大家更好的理解它们的差异和优势。
1. 安全性
AWS MySQL和Azure SQL在安全方面都非常出色,可以满足一般的安全需求。但是在一些特定情况下,Azure SQL则更为优秀。比如,Azure SQL支持一些免费的安全性工具,如Azure Security Center,可以对整个云环境进行监控和审核,避免安全事件发生。此外,Azure SQL还支持对数据进行透明数据加密(TDE),数据脱敏和Vnet等安全性功能,能够更好地满足安全保障需求。
2. 自动化和管理
在自动化和管理方面,AWS MySQL和Azure SQL都提供了一些自动化和管理工具,但Azure SQL更令人满意。Azure SQL通过Azure Portal提供的Azure SQL Database Management Studio(SSMS)和Azure PowerShell等工具去管理Azure SQL,所有的自动化操作都可以通过代码进行配置。Azure SQL还提供了一个名为Azure Automation的自动化服务,可以通过预定义的模板来自动化管理Azure SQL。
3. 可用性和价格
AWS MySQL和Azure SQL在可用性方面不相上下,都提供了99.99%的可用性保证。但在价格方面,Azure SQL则更为优惠。Azure SQL没有任何预付款要求,而且提供了大量的附加服务,如可伸缩性和安全服务,这也是它的一个巨大优势。此外,Azure SQL还提供了名为Azure Hybrid Benefit的服务,如果您已经购买了某些SQL Server版本的许可证,那么您将可从这些许可证中获得高达30%的折扣,这也是Azure SQL相对于AWS MySQL的价格优势之一。
综上所述,AWS MySQL和Azure SQL都是云数据库中非常优秀的服务提供商,但在不同方面则有一些差异。在安全性方面,Azure SQL更加优秀;在自动化和管理方面,Azure SQL则更易于使用和管理;在价格方面,Azure SQL则相对更为优惠。因此,在选择不同的服务提供商时,需要根据实际需要的场景来进行选择。